summarylogtreecommitdiffstats
diff options
context:
space:
mode:
authorspider-mario2019-04-21 16:24:36 +0200
committerspider-mario2019-04-21 16:48:13 +0200
commit662961692190df8f15b12e7a482163d69c8b7b0d (patch)
tree54b43251a89fd901ffea5191f1e15f3cde58150d
parent05d77b6357dbe0351ca1e6cacd7d7e0f1bfe4689 (diff)
downloadaur-662961692190df8f15b12e7a482163d69c8b7b0d.tar.gz
3.0.5
-rw-r--r--.SRCINFO8
-rw-r--r--BashCompletion.cmake3
-rw-r--r--PKGBUILD11
3 files changed, 16 insertions, 6 deletions
diff --git a/.SRCINFO b/.SRCINFO
index 96b4bfb3a9f..60dc2a92bcc 100644
--- a/.SRCINFO
+++ b/.SRCINFO
@@ -1,6 +1,6 @@
pkgbase = zyn-fusion
pkgdesc = ZynAddSubFX with a new interactive UI
- pkgver = 3.0.4
+ pkgver = 3.0.5
pkgrel = 1
url = http://zynaddsubfx.sourceforge.net/zyn-fusion.html
arch = i686
@@ -23,10 +23,12 @@ pkgbase = zyn-fusion
depends = portaudio
provides = zynaddsubfx
conflicts = zynaddsubfx
- source = git+https://github.com/zynaddsubfx/zynaddsubfx.git#tag=3.0.4
- source = git+https://github.com/mruby-zest/mruby-zest-build.git#commit=3f112eeb6a0d7b6ce65c1be3f591e02fde965923
+ source = git+https://github.com/zynaddsubfx/zynaddsubfx.git#tag=3.0.5
+ source = git+https://github.com/mruby-zest/mruby-zest-build.git#tag=3.0.5
+ source = BashCompletion.cmake
sha512sums = SKIP
sha512sums = SKIP
+ sha512sums = 178a6e87ecac891f2b321123fc433a45a49b3c266b86c9fbe0c109e5c5ced447898ea55612e65a9689ff406fe5510efb1013dd12c7d2b10594b972154aceebbc
pkgname = zyn-fusion
diff --git a/BashCompletion.cmake b/BashCompletion.cmake
new file mode 100644
index 00000000000..d1ab4f0fb24
--- /dev/null
+++ b/BashCompletion.cmake
@@ -0,0 +1,3 @@
+macro (BASHCOMP_INSTALL SCRIPT_NAME)
+ install(FILES "${CMAKE_CURRENT_BINARY_DIR}/${SCRIPT_NAME}" DESTINATION share/bash-completion/completions)
+endmacro ()
diff --git a/PKGBUILD b/PKGBUILD
index 09d64cc6e2e..700acf1b2be 100644
--- a/PKGBUILD
+++ b/PKGBUILD
@@ -1,6 +1,6 @@
# Maintainer: spider-mario <spidermario@free.fr>
pkgname=zyn-fusion
-pkgver=3.0.4
+pkgver=3.0.5
pkgrel=1
pkgdesc="ZynAddSubFX with a new interactive UI"
arch=('i686' 'x86_64')
@@ -14,12 +14,17 @@ makedepends=('git' 'wget' 'cmake' 'python' 'ruby-rake'
provides=('zynaddsubfx')
conflicts=('zynaddsubfx')
source=("git+https://github.com/zynaddsubfx/zynaddsubfx.git#tag=$pkgver"
- 'git+https://github.com/mruby-zest/mruby-zest-build.git#commit=3f112eeb6a0d7b6ce65c1be3f591e02fde965923')
-sha512sums=('SKIP' 'SKIP')
+ "git+https://github.com/mruby-zest/mruby-zest-build.git#tag=$pkgver"
+ 'BashCompletion.cmake')
+sha512sums=('SKIP'
+ 'SKIP'
+ '178a6e87ecac891f2b321123fc433a45a49b3c266b86c9fbe0c109e5c5ced447898ea55612e65a9689ff406fe5510efb1013dd12c7d2b10594b972154aceebbc')
prepare() {
cd zynaddsubfx
git submodule update --init
+ # The original script does not honor DESTDIR. Replace it with a much more straightforward implementation.
+ cp "$srcdir"/BashCompletion.cmake cmake/BashCompletion.cmake
cd ../mruby-zest-build
git submodule update --init